Here are the M2N68-LA (Narra6) motherboard specs for your Compaq CQ5726F desktop computer. According to those specs the system supports the following;

 

Dual channel memory architecture

Two DDR3 DIMM (240-pin) sockets

PC3-8500 (DDR3-1066)

PC3-10600 (DDR3-1333)

Non-ECC memory only, unbuffered

Supports 2GB DDR2 DIMMs

 

Based on this information, your system supports a maximum of 4GB (2 x 2GB) RAM.

The reference to DDR2 is a typo on HP's part... the motherboard takes DDR3 memory. I was unable to locate the CQ5726F on the Kingston website... only a CQ5700F which uses a completely different motherboard and will provide inaccurate information for your system. From a search of the Crucial website for your CQ5726F;

 

Part #: CT1902176  4GB kit (2GBx2)

Part #: CT1902170  2GB

 

However, things get hazy if you click on the HP - Compaq Presario CQ5726F link near the bottom of each memory upgrade. HP lists the chipset as "NVIDIA GeForce 6150SE nForce 430" but Crucial lists it as "AMD 760G"... so use the Crucial System Scanner or read this Crucial FAQ and return the memory if it doesn't work.
